I suggest you contact http://www.hlehmann.co.uk/ (spares@hlehmann.co.uk). They were very willing and sent me the part (cm1-7226-000 foc assy top) outside the UK. It is not difficulty to change the part in your camera.

post 40 an excellent repair procedure which helped me replace the faulty shutter button flexi printed cct assembly on my S100. Couple of small steps could be added.
Firstly remove battery and memory card. Secondly to avoid potential electrostatic damage to camera electronics, and before starting to dismantle camera, discharge any body static charge by touching a suitable earth point, eg a metal water pipe.

Just FYI for any Canadians with this problem. I called Canon Canada today and the replacement part (CM1-7226-000 "FPC ASS'Y TOP") is no longer available. The CSR said it was discontinued in January 2016.
I guess if Canon USA still has it, it could be ordered and shipped to an address for later pickup for those that head down to the States.
